A Reimagined Luxury Kitchen Design

We loved the kitchen’s bones, from the coffered ceiling, generous island space, and tall cabinetry; it was all gorgeous. However, it felt more “new build” than “custom.” Our goal was to add character and warmth.

We selected a dramatic, blue-grey marble with warm veining and pulled it up the entire backsplash to the range niche. The continuous slab creates a luxe focal point and eliminates the idea of any busy grout lines.

The two-finish cabinetry, a rich wood grain paired with a moody painted green, adds depth and dimension, while the integrated panels clean up the appliance wall. Reeded glass in the display cabinets softens the sparkle of glassware and adds that stunning texture to the design.

We reintroduced dentil molding above the hood wall to bring back that traditional touch without feeling fussy. Brass hardware and plumbing put a refined polish on the space and tie to the pendant light fixtures. And finally, a French-inspired range with brass accents anchors the entire space with elegance and acts as a piece of art in the kitchen.

With all these intentional design elements, the result is a luxury kitchen that balances symmetry with tactile warmth.

A Room That Sings: Music Room Design

This room already sang acoustically; it just needed some visual harmony. We kept the architectural paneling and coffered ceiling and layered in pieces with movement and texture.

A stunning chandelier with petal-like brass cups casts warm light and echoes the curves of the piano. We balanced seating through a velvet tufted bench for casual audience seating and a woven-frame lounge chair for reading between practices. Sculptural surfaces on the marble pedestal and crisp lacquer table bring a subtle sheen. Neutral, abstract artwork and a textured rug ground the palette, letting the piano remain the star.

The music room now feels collected and calm, with soft textures that complement the piano’s gloss.

Setting Realistic Budget Expectations

Furniture budgets vary depending on the size of your home and the level of customization you want, but here are some helpful guidelines:

  • Whole Home: Expect to budget between $60–$100 per square foot, which means a 5,000 sq. ft. home could range around $300,000–$500,000.
  • Individual Rooms: A living room (about 300 sq. ft.) might require $30,000–$45,000 to furnish with quality, lasting pieces.

These figures cover the furniture itself, but they’re just one part of the bigger picture. Roughly three-quarters of your budget typically goes toward product purchases, with the remaining investment ensuring your experience is seamless and stress-free.

Additional Costs That Ensure Our Seamless Furniture Design Experience

Because we manage every detail from sourcing to installation, additional costs are an essential part of our full-service design. They’re not “hidden fees”; they are what make your journey smooth and your final home reveal flawless.

  • Procurement Fee: Covers the behind-the-scenes coordination: placing orders, vendor communication, quality checks, and scheduling deliveries, all reported by our Operations Director, Rebecca Phillips.
  • Shipping & Freight: On average, about 5% of the product budget ensures your furnishings arrive safely, whether from across the country or overseas.
  • Handling & Installation: Includes white-glove delivery, professional installation, and climate-controlled storage from our partners at Fully Loaded Deliveries, protecting your pieces until they’re perfectly placed.
  • Trade Discounts & Warranties: Our industry relationships often provide retail discounts that offset costs, along with extended warranties directly passed along to our clients.

Classic Palette, Elevated Details

The color palette of #ClassicSomerset is timeless with a twist. A bold navy blue anchors the custom kitchen island and study built-ins, adding richness and depth, while soft whites and pale oak flooring create a warm, balanced backdrop.

We layered in visual texture through mixed materials: herringbone tile in the fireplace surround, vertical black zellige tile in the bar, brushed brass hardware, and gorgeous veined countertops. Each detail was selected to create depth, contrast, and quiet drama throughout the home.

What Makes a Kitchen Truly “Luxury”?

Luxury kitchen designs go beyond high-end finishes and brand-name appliances (though those certainly have their place!). At the core, a luxury kitchen is personalized, intentional, and designed around how you live.

“It’s not about having the most expensive materials, it’s about curating a space that feels effortless, elegant, and incredibly livable,” says Alisha Taylor, Principal Designer at Alisha Taylor Interiors.

From back kitchens concealed behind cabinetry to cleverly placed prep sinks and appliance garages, our team focuses on solving real lifestyle needs with beautiful design solutions.

Designer Priorities: Beauty, Utility, and Longevity

When designing luxury kitchens, we consider:

  • Workflow & Circulation: We map out the “working triangle” — sink, stove, and fridge — and tailor the layout to your cooking habits and family routines.
  • Material Performance: We blend textures like marble or natural quartzite with performance-minded surfaces like engineered stone or heat-resistant porcelain.
  • Lighting Layers: Every luxury kitchen should have ambient, task, and accent lighting. Think elegant pendants over the island, under-cabinet lighting for prep, and statement sconces for a designer’s touch.

3. Which spaces or design elements in this home are you most excited about, and why? Is there a particular feature that truly captures the heart of your design vision or showcases something unexpected?

SERWA: The entire home is filled with beautifully layered and thoughtfully detailed spaces, each with its own distinct personality, but we’re especially excited about the Kitchen and Butler’s Pantry. These spaces are truly the heart of the home and reflect the core of the design vision: functional elegance with a strong sense of character.

In the Kitchen, the custom brass metal hood makes a bold, sculptural statement and instantly draws the eye. It’s beautifully balanced by a rich green tile backsplash that adds depth, warmth, and a hint of drama. The quartzite countertops offer a natural, organic feel with their soft veining and durability, while the custom cabinetry, tailored in both form and finish, grounds the space with timeless craftsmanship and thoughtful storage.

The Butler’s Pantry, tucked just off the kitchen, is a true jewel box. We fully color-drenched the room in green, from the cabinetry to the stunning green quartzite countertop, creating a moody and immersive experience. A black marble backsplash adds just the right amount of contrast and sophistication, elevating the space while maintaining cohesion with the rest of the home. It’s both a functional prep area and a dramatic design moment, one that surprises and delights every time you step inside.

What to Consider When Requesting a Wellness Room

Before your architectural review with our design team, consider what “wellness” means for you. The term is personal and subjective, and your wellness room should be too. A few key elements to think about include:

  • Purpose: Will your wellness room be a space for yoga and meditation, a home gym, a spa-inspired retreat, or a hybrid? Knowing the function helps us design it intentionally.
  • Location: Ideally, wellness rooms should be positioned in quieter zones of the home—away from high-traffic living areas—often with access to natural light, garden views, or even a private patio.
  • Mood & Ambience: Flooring, acoustics, lighting, and scent all contribute to the sensory experience. For instance, cork or wood flooring, dimmable lights, and built-in aromatherapy can turn a simple room into a sanctuary.
  • Technology & Customization: From mirror-integrated fitness systems to circadian lighting, we integrate technology that enhances, not disrupts, the serenity of the space.
